> This division between the physical/secular and spiritual/religious is
> an ongoing battle with many casualties. Someone brought up the case of
> Baruch Spinoza

I did once.

> who was an outcast from the orthodox Jewish community
> of Amsterdam for his philosophy. Yet, from what I understand, he was
> really looking to heal the ancient rift. He regarded all to be God,
> and God to be all. Thus, the spiritual and physical worlds should be
> regarded as one and the same. I wonder why they came to be split apart
> in the first place, and suspect that this ancient divsion has a great
> deal to do with what Pirsig wrote about.

Yes, I believe Spinoza did want to heal the ancient rift, but did he
succeed?. My philosophy book says:

"It goes against the grain of God's infinity that he creates a world
which is outside himself (is Spinoza's idea), this would imply a
limitation that is incongruous with this his non-limited quality. God
is the cause of everything, but He is an inner not an outer cause.
The effects are not outside of Him. If we postulate reality as that
which is in itself and can be understood by itself is God another
word for Reality....."

...and thus the book goes on interpreting Spinoza. In the margin -
beside it - I find that I have written in red ink: "Quality is Reality"
long before this discussion so I too think that it ....has a great deal
to do what Pirsig wrote about.
